▪ Simian Immunodeficiency Virus– Multiple trans-specific crossover events over the past 200 years
(recent)▪ Largely associated with bushmeat practices
▪ Established foothold with increase in population and travel
– Crossover events occurred enough to establish HIV-1 and HIV-2, and multiple subgroups therein.▪ Demonstrates occurrence is not rare.
– Partly due to the high mutation rate of HIV/SIV, CRF ability▪ Imparts ability to develop ART resistance/hybridize ART resistance.
